您还没有登录,请您登录后再发表评论
在Ubuntu系统中设置SSH服务,主要是为了实现远程访问和管理,这对于系统管理员和开发者来说是一项基本操作。SSH(Secure SHell)提供了一种安全的网络协议,允许用户通过加密连接来控制和传输数据到远程主机。以下是...
确保SSH服务(Secure Shell)开启,以便远程管理。 安全强化是任何服务器部署的关键环节。这通常包括:禁用不必要的服务,限制root用户直接登录,使用防火墙(如ufw或iptables)控制入站流量,定期更新系统以修复...
AuthorizedKeysFile %h/.ssh/authorized_keys ``` ##### 2. 客户端配置 客户端配置文件一般位于用户的 `.ssh` 目录下,包括 `config` 和公钥私钥文件。 - **生成密钥对**:首先需要在客户端生成一对公钥和私钥。...
同时,不要忘记开启SSH端口(22)以便远程SSH连接:`sudo ufw allow 22`。 最后,确认端口3306是开放的:`netstat -an | grep 3306`。 现在,你可以在任何地方使用MySQL客户端通过远程IP地址和3306端口连接到你的...
24. 开启root SSH登录:编辑`/etc/ssh/sshd_config`,将`PermitRootLogin prohibit-password`改为`PermitRootLogin yes`,重启SSH服务`sudo service ssh restart`,允许root用户通过SSH远程登录。 25. 查询文件夹...
防火墙管理在Ubuntu中通常使用`ufw`,你可以使用`ufw enable`开启防火墙,`ufw disable`关闭,`shutdown -h now`关机,`shutdown -r now`重启。 系统中的一些重要目录如/bin存放可执行文件,/etc存储配置文件,/usr...
- **命令:** `df -h` 或 `df -H` - **描述:** 显示各文件系统及其剩余空间。 - **示例:** 若要查看各个磁盘分区的剩余空间,请运行这些命令之一。 **13. 查看目录占用空间** - **命令:** `du -hs [directory]` ...
1. **开启Ubuntu root用户**:Ubuntu系统默认禁用root用户直接登录,但可以通过以下步骤解锁并设置root密码: - 执行`sudo passwd` - 输入当前用户的密码 - 设置新的root密码 - 重复新密码 2. **允许"su"到root...
### Ubuntu 使用技巧详解 #### 前言 随着开源文化的普及与技术的发展,越来越多的人开始使用 Ubuntu 这一优秀的 Linux 发行版。无论是对于新手还是经验丰富的用户来说,掌握一些实用的技巧都是非常必要的。本文...
3. 开启系统SSH服务,使用sudo vim /etc/ssh/sshd_config命令打开sshd_config文件,添加以下内容: ``` RSAAuthentication yes PubkeyAuthentication yes AuthorizedKeysFile %h/.ssh/authorized_keys ``` 然后wq...
- **SSH远程端口转发**:`ssh -L <local_port>:<remote_host>:<remote_port> <user>@<remote_host>`。 以上命令和技巧覆盖了Ubuntu系统中常见的管理和操作需求,从软件包管理到系统信息查询,再到硬盘和网络的高级...
实验所需的计算、存储资源全部由这台服务器提供,通过Ubuntu搭建NFS、ISCSI和FTP等服务来模拟真实生产环境。 实验设备配置建议使用2288H V5服务器,配备相应的CPU、内存、硬盘和网卡。硬盘RAID配置包括两个960G SSD...
包括VI编辑器的功能增强、SSH服务的安装与使用、Samba和FTP等服务的配置、vmware tools的安装、NFS服务器的设置、DHCP服务的安装与配置、TFTP服务的设置与测试、Telnet服务的开启、开发环境工具链的安装以及Deb包的...
- **开启Telnet服务**:安装`telnetd`包,并确保服务正常运行。 - **FTP服务器**:安装并配置`vsftpd`或其他FTP服务器软件。 - **SSH服务器**:安装`openssh-server`并设置必要的安全措施。 #### 二、海思SDK的...
- 开启并启动NFS服务:`sudo systemctl start nfs-server`,然后设置开机启动:`sudo systemctl enable nfs-server`。 - **客户端脚本(nfs_client.sh)**: - 安装NFS客户端:`sudo apt-get install nfs-common`...
#### 二十六、Ubuntu开启防火墙 1. **安装ufw防火墙:** 使用 `sudo apt-get install ufw` 安装ufw防火墙。 2. **启用防火墙:** 使用 `sudo ufw enable` 启用防火墙。 3. **允许特定端口:** 使用 `sudo ufw allow...
- **测试SSH服务**:使用Putty等客户端连接测试。 **6.4 NFS服务器** - **NFS能做什么?**:允许远程机器通过网络挂载本地文件系统。 - **安装NFS软件包**:通过包管理器安装NFS相关组件。 - **启动NFS服务**:启动...
apt-get install tcl expect -y # 对于基于Debian的系统(如Ubuntu) ``` ### expect的执行方式 执行`expect`脚本通常有两种方法: 1. 直接运行脚本文件:`expect 脚本名` 2. 使用`-c`选项执行命令:`expect -c '...
1. **远程登陆方式**:Windows系统使用的是远程桌面连接,Linux系统使用SSH(Secure Shell)进行远程登录,常见的SSH客户端软件有PUTTY和SecureCRT。 2. **数据库监听端口**:MySQL监听在3306端口,SQL Server监听...
1. **远程登陆方式**:Windows系统通常使用内置的远程桌面连接工具进行远程访问,而Linux系统则使用SSH(Secure Shell)工具,如PUTTY或securecrt。 2. **监听端口**:MySQL数据库监听在3306端口,SQL Server在1433...
相关推荐
在Ubuntu系统中设置SSH服务,主要是为了实现远程访问和管理,这对于系统管理员和开发者来说是一项基本操作。SSH(Secure SHell)提供了一种安全的网络协议,允许用户通过加密连接来控制和传输数据到远程主机。以下是...
确保SSH服务(Secure Shell)开启,以便远程管理。 安全强化是任何服务器部署的关键环节。这通常包括:禁用不必要的服务,限制root用户直接登录,使用防火墙(如ufw或iptables)控制入站流量,定期更新系统以修复...
AuthorizedKeysFile %h/.ssh/authorized_keys ``` ##### 2. 客户端配置 客户端配置文件一般位于用户的 `.ssh` 目录下,包括 `config` 和公钥私钥文件。 - **生成密钥对**:首先需要在客户端生成一对公钥和私钥。...
同时,不要忘记开启SSH端口(22)以便远程SSH连接:`sudo ufw allow 22`。 最后,确认端口3306是开放的:`netstat -an | grep 3306`。 现在,你可以在任何地方使用MySQL客户端通过远程IP地址和3306端口连接到你的...
24. 开启root SSH登录:编辑`/etc/ssh/sshd_config`,将`PermitRootLogin prohibit-password`改为`PermitRootLogin yes`,重启SSH服务`sudo service ssh restart`,允许root用户通过SSH远程登录。 25. 查询文件夹...
防火墙管理在Ubuntu中通常使用`ufw`,你可以使用`ufw enable`开启防火墙,`ufw disable`关闭,`shutdown -h now`关机,`shutdown -r now`重启。 系统中的一些重要目录如/bin存放可执行文件,/etc存储配置文件,/usr...
- **命令:** `df -h` 或 `df -H` - **描述:** 显示各文件系统及其剩余空间。 - **示例:** 若要查看各个磁盘分区的剩余空间,请运行这些命令之一。 **13. 查看目录占用空间** - **命令:** `du -hs [directory]` ...
1. **开启Ubuntu root用户**:Ubuntu系统默认禁用root用户直接登录,但可以通过以下步骤解锁并设置root密码: - 执行`sudo passwd` - 输入当前用户的密码 - 设置新的root密码 - 重复新密码 2. **允许"su"到root...
### Ubuntu 使用技巧详解 #### 前言 随着开源文化的普及与技术的发展,越来越多的人开始使用 Ubuntu 这一优秀的 Linux 发行版。无论是对于新手还是经验丰富的用户来说,掌握一些实用的技巧都是非常必要的。本文...
3. 开启系统SSH服务,使用sudo vim /etc/ssh/sshd_config命令打开sshd_config文件,添加以下内容: ``` RSAAuthentication yes PubkeyAuthentication yes AuthorizedKeysFile %h/.ssh/authorized_keys ``` 然后wq...
- **SSH远程端口转发**:`ssh -L <local_port>:<remote_host>:<remote_port> <user>@<remote_host>`。 以上命令和技巧覆盖了Ubuntu系统中常见的管理和操作需求,从软件包管理到系统信息查询,再到硬盘和网络的高级...
实验所需的计算、存储资源全部由这台服务器提供,通过Ubuntu搭建NFS、ISCSI和FTP等服务来模拟真实生产环境。 实验设备配置建议使用2288H V5服务器,配备相应的CPU、内存、硬盘和网卡。硬盘RAID配置包括两个960G SSD...
包括VI编辑器的功能增强、SSH服务的安装与使用、Samba和FTP等服务的配置、vmware tools的安装、NFS服务器的设置、DHCP服务的安装与配置、TFTP服务的设置与测试、Telnet服务的开启、开发环境工具链的安装以及Deb包的...
- **开启Telnet服务**:安装`telnetd`包,并确保服务正常运行。 - **FTP服务器**:安装并配置`vsftpd`或其他FTP服务器软件。 - **SSH服务器**:安装`openssh-server`并设置必要的安全措施。 #### 二、海思SDK的...
- 开启并启动NFS服务:`sudo systemctl start nfs-server`,然后设置开机启动:`sudo systemctl enable nfs-server`。 - **客户端脚本(nfs_client.sh)**: - 安装NFS客户端:`sudo apt-get install nfs-common`...
#### 二十六、Ubuntu开启防火墙 1. **安装ufw防火墙:** 使用 `sudo apt-get install ufw` 安装ufw防火墙。 2. **启用防火墙:** 使用 `sudo ufw enable` 启用防火墙。 3. **允许特定端口:** 使用 `sudo ufw allow...
- **测试SSH服务**:使用Putty等客户端连接测试。 **6.4 NFS服务器** - **NFS能做什么?**:允许远程机器通过网络挂载本地文件系统。 - **安装NFS软件包**:通过包管理器安装NFS相关组件。 - **启动NFS服务**:启动...
apt-get install tcl expect -y # 对于基于Debian的系统(如Ubuntu) ``` ### expect的执行方式 执行`expect`脚本通常有两种方法: 1. 直接运行脚本文件:`expect 脚本名` 2. 使用`-c`选项执行命令:`expect -c '...
1. **远程登陆方式**:Windows系统使用的是远程桌面连接,Linux系统使用SSH(Secure Shell)进行远程登录,常见的SSH客户端软件有PUTTY和SecureCRT。 2. **数据库监听端口**:MySQL监听在3306端口,SQL Server监听...
1. **远程登陆方式**:Windows系统通常使用内置的远程桌面连接工具进行远程访问,而Linux系统则使用SSH(Secure Shell)工具,如PUTTY或securecrt。 2. **监听端口**:MySQL数据库监听在3306端口,SQL Server在1433...